Senior Civil Engineer - Roundabouts Westwood Professional Services, Inc. Westwood Professional Services, Inc . is seeking an experienced and highly skilled Senior Civil Engineer specializing in roundabouts and roadway design. The ideal candidate will have in-depth knowledge of the planning, design, and construction of roundabouts, with a strong understanding of traffic flow management, safety considerations, and environmental factors. As a Senior Civil Engineer, you will lead and manage projects from conception through to completion, collaborating with multidisciplinary teams, clients, and stakeholders to ensure the successful implementation of diverse roadway design projects.
